langue
Noun
/lɛŋɡ/

Definition
Langue is a term used in linguistics to refer to the abstract system of language that underlies the way individuals communicate within a particular community.

Examples
- The study of langue provides insights into the grammatical frameworks of a language.
- In contrast to parole, langue refers to the collective language system shared by a community.
- Understanding the langue of a language is essential for mastering its nuances.

Meaning
It is the structural aspect of language, encompassing grammar and rules rather than individual speech acts.
